Donald J. Trump Is our 47th President

In an unprecedented election cycle, Donald J. Trump has officially taken office as the 47th President of the United States on January 20, 2025, following a fierce and divisive 2024 election. Trump's victory, marked by an array of legal challenges, high voter turnout, and contentious debates, has reshaped the political landscape, signaling a new era for American governance.

This marks Trump's return to the White House after losing the 2020 election to Joe Biden. With his familiar populist rhetoric and staunch "America First" policies, the former president has quickly assembled a leadership team eager to enact his bold vision for the country's future. His victory speech on inauguration day promised economic revitalization, stricter immigration laws, and a renewed commitment to U.S. national security.

Trump’s win in 2024 also reflects his continued support among conservative voters, especially in key swing states. His platform, which blends promises of economic protectionism, anti-globalist policies, and stringent measures on crime, resonated deeply with Americans feeling the pressures of inflation, crime, and international instability. Despite the controversies surrounding his previous presidency, Trump's ability to connect with his base has remained unmatched.

Internationally, many leaders are waiting to see how Trump's foreign policy, characterized by skepticism of multilateral alliances, will influence America's role on the world stage in the coming years. Domestically, the country faces numerous challenges, from political polarization to pressing issues like climate change and healthcare reform.

As the new administration begins its work, all eyes will be on Trump's ability to unite a fractured nation and implement his agenda in a divided Congress. The 2025 presidency promises to be one of the most tumultuous and scrutinized periods in American political history.
